Transaction 2395129c7ec2faf06575006573a8dad06422fb2ffec226647c026a8a25de8658
1 Input
1 Output
-
2395129c7ec2faf06575006573a8dad06422fb2ffec226647c026a8a25de8658:0
- value
- 39638
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d493b570e05833bc789dbeebe053f4f5e58fa5e OP_EQUAL
- address
- 3D7U7krseLpQqk9xFy4fd63amgjRCNd7dm